Experimental study of high-energy fission and quasi-fission with fusion- induced fission reactions at VAMOS++

Over the past decade, inverse kinematics has been increasingly employed in experimental studies of fission. This approach has yielded a wealth of new observables that can be obtained in single measurements, enabling their analysis and correlations. One ongoing application of this technique involves...
